Rendlscharte
Rendlscharte is a mountain saddle in St. Anton, Landeck, Tyrol and has an elevation of 2,551 metres. Rendlscharte is situated nearby to the locality Hinterrendl, as well as near Gampberggrat.Places of Interest

St. Anton am Arlberg railway station is a railway station in the village of St Anton am Arlberg in the Austrian state of Tyrol. It is located on the Arlberg railway between Innsbruck and Bludenz.
